

Veuve Clicquot 2018 La Grande Dame Limited Edition by Simon Porte Jacquemus Brut Champagne
This special edition of Veuve Clicquot’s prestige cuvée “La Grande Dame” from the 2018 vintage — designed in collaboration with fashion-designer Simon Porte Jacquemus — offers both elegance and style. With a 90% Pinot Noir focus and a sunny, expressive profile, it combines serious Champagne cellar-worth quality with designer packaging that makes it a trophy-bottle for gifting and celebration.
Origins & Craftsmanship
La Grande Dame is the flagship vintage cuvée of Veuve Clicquot, crafted from the house’s finest Grands Crus sites and traditionally emphasizing Pinot Noir. The 2018 edition blends 90% Pinot Noir with 10% Chardonnay, following the vision of Madame Clicquot that “our black grapes yield the finest white wines”. The Brut dosage is 6 g/L.
This particular version is wrapped in a white linen cloth and presented in a luxe box designed by Jacquemus, incorporating his signature handwritten typography and sun-ray motif. The bottle design reflects craftsmanship and French contemporary design sensibility as much as the wine inside.
Critics Reviews
Professional tastings of the 2018 vintage emphasized the wine’s richness and finesse: one critic described the colour as “rich, luminous gold” and noted how the mousse “revels in its own energy… aromatic vigor marries citrus and orchard fruit with tropical creamy notes, then toasty near-savory texture” highlighting the Pinot longevity and oak influence.
Another reviewer highlighted the wine’s balance, calling it “deep and precise… subtle finesse and freshness expressed through salinity,” with “intense aromas of lemon, lime, yuzu, white fruit, delicate florals” and a seamless palate structure.
These comments position this edition as both powerful and poised — a Champagne that delivers both stylistic panache and genuine cellar potential.
Tasting Profile
Nose: Bright golden-hued, with lemon, lime and yuzu citrus, orchard fruit (pear, white cherry), gentle honeysuckle and florals, plus hints of brioche and toasted almond.
Palate: Elegant yet structured — crisp citrus peel, white-fleshed fruit, subtle tropical touches, soft brioche/yeast character and finishing with a fine saline minerality, toasted nuts and a whisper of smoky shell-fossil chalk.
Finish: Long and refined with tension intact—minerality, light almond bitterness, delicate oak spice and continuing citrus lift.
